Job requirements

A well-rounded and experienced editorial professional with an expert eye for storytelling, quality control and brand tone, the Editor is responsible for assisting the Editor-in-Chief and wider team with the timely, accurate and engaging production of magazine, digital and commercial content across all of BizClik Media’s content platforms.

They will lead and contribute to the production of company reports, front-of-book/feature magazine content, SEO-friendly digital articles and branded campaigns. This role requires strategic oversight and hands-on execution, supporting the editing, proofing and commissioning of content in alignment with editorial, commercial and industry objectives.

Job responsibilities

Magazine Content

  • Plan, assign and write high-quality front of book, features and thought leadership content for BizClik’s digital magazines

  • Lead the layout and editorial quality control of assigned publications

  • Commission and edit articles from freelancers, internal writers and contributors

  • Ensure alignment with each title’s tone, structure and commercial priorities

  • Work with the design team to manage content to layout flow.

Daily Web Content

  • Write and publish regular digital articles, updates, features and breaking industry news

  • Source, pitch and draft timely SEO-aligned web content across BizClik’s sectors

  • Maintain and manage a publishing calendar to support consistent output

  • Monitor site analytics to track performance and iterate content strategy

Commercial Content – Profiles and Campaigns

  • Collaborate with Sales and Production teams to deliver client content including:

  • Branded company profiles

  • Interview based thought leadership features

  • Campaign based spotlight articles

  • Ensure commercial content meets quality, tone and storytelling standards while respecting the brand-client balance

  • Proof and polish client content before design handoff and final publication


 Main Responsibilities

  • Manage editorial workflows to ensure on time delivery of assigned titles

  • Write and research company profiles, thought leadership and industry articles

  • Attend industry events and briefings to build insight and contacts

  • Adhere to editorial and SEO guidelines set by the Group Content Director

  • Develop sector expertise and maintain relationships with key industry leaders

  • Manage and contribute to social media and audience engagement strategies

  • Deputise for other Editors as needed

KPIs

  • Four web articles per day, including two unique and two syndicated

  • One front-of-book magazine feature per week

  • One commercial profile per week
